Which describes the second Great Awakening of the early 1800s? A. Preachers gave frightening sermons about damnation and everyone’s sinfulness. B. Preachers said society could be improved and salvation was up to the individual. C. Religious leaders defended slavery and the practices of business tycoons. D. Many Americans adopted eastern religions, such as Taoism and Buddhism.

OpenStudy (angeleyes108):

B, because the Second Great Awakening was "a broad religious movement that swept the U.S. after 1790; preachers during this time, rejected Calvinistic belief & emphasized individual responsibility for seeking salvation & insisted that people could improve themselves and society."
